Transaction 675460659e1aa4e79856d28397ecad264bc8938f21fc1835161090de91f9f80c
1 Input
1 Output
-
675460659e1aa4e79856d28397ecad264bc8938f21fc1835161090de91f9f80c:0
- value
- 11187
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ec669da55c75805ee9f6cf4c682003409f663db9
- address
- bc1qa3nfmf2uwkq9a60keaxxsgqrgz0kv0dehxm9a8